NYC Health + Hospitals/Bellevue is America's oldest public hospital, established in 1736. Affiliated with the NYU School of Medicine, the 844-bed hospital is a major referral center for highly complex cases, with its 6,000 employees including highly skilled, interdisciplinary clinical staff. It sees more than 110,000 emergency room visits and 500,000 outpatient visits annually. Bellevue is an academic medical institution of international renown. We have served as an incubator for major innovations in public health, medical science, and medical education. Bellevue is a Level I Trauma Center delivering around-the-clock care in adult, pediatric, psychiatric and pediatric psychiatric emergencies as well as in the nationally-designated categories of cardiology, neurology, toxicology, and neonatology. In addition to providing comprehensive inpatient and outpatient state-of-the-art care Bellevue is a city-wide medical specialty referral source. Bellevue's clinical centers of excellence include: Emergency Medicine and Trauma Care; Cardiovascular Services; Designated Regional Perinatal Center and Neonatal Intensive Care Unit (ICU); Comprehensive Children's Psychiatric Emergency Program; and Cancer Services.

Job Description
Interdisciplinary Rounds- Ensures a thorough, expedited hospital stay
1. Assesses patients to identify needs, issues, resources and health care goals.
2. Coordinates multidisciplinary rounds, reviewing and discussing:
• Plan of care
Level of care (ex: ALOC, Observation)
• Estimated length of stay/ Expected Discharge Date (EDD)
• Need for continued hospitalization
• Consultations/Testing/Procedures
• Appropriateness of resource utilization Discharge plan.
• Discharge barriers and resolution
Utilization Management
1. Reviews all assigned cases, ensures documentation in the medical record supports plan of care and justifies admission and continued stay.
2. Coordinates with finance for insurance verification
3. Completes admission and continued stay reviews using MCG/IQ criteria, leading to optimal reimbursement
4. Discusses cases with primary physician when medical record does not meet medical necessity to obtain additional supporting documentation.
5. Reviews and discusses level of care with primary physician to ensure accuracy of the level of care determination with appropriate billing indicators (ex: Observation, ALOC
) 6. Responds to requests for clinical information in a timely manner (within 24 hours or next business
day)
7. Acts upon concurrent denials, facilitates MD to MD review/ case conference
8. Closes cases appropriately. Provides discharge date/discharge review to managed care company.
9. Completes other duties as directed
Minimum Qualifications
1. Valid New York State license and current registration to practice as a Registered Professional Nurse issued by the New York State Education Department (NYSED); and
2. A Baccalaureate degree in Nursing or related health field from an accredited college or university; and
3. Holds, or obtains through facility orientation, a valid and current certification in Basic Life Support (BLS) through the American Heart Association (AHA); and
4. Two (2) years of experience as a Registered Professional Nurse.
